The overview below groups typical Wood Windows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Scottsdale, AZ.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or wood window repairs in Scottsdale range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es, such as replacing a sash or fixing a latch, fall within this range. Fewer projects involve extensive work that exceeds $600.
Full Window Replacement - Replacing an entire wood window usually costs between $1,200 and $3,500. Most standard installations in the area land in this range, while high-end or custom projects can reach higher amounts.
Custom or Historic Window Restoration - Restoring or custom-building historic wood windows can cost $4,000 to $8,000 or more. These projects are less common and tend to be at the higher end of the pricing spectrum due to their complexity.
Large or Complex Projects - Larger projects, such as replacing multiple windows or installing specialized designs, can range from $5,000 to $15,000+. Many local contractors handle projects in the middle of this range, with fewer exceeding the upper limits.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of wood windows can local contractors install? Local contractors typically offer a variety of wood window styles, including double-hung, casement, picture, and awning windows, to suit different architectural and functional needs.
Are there specific wood species recommended for window installation? Yes, common choices include oak, pine, cedar, and mahogany, selected for their durability, appearance, and suitability to the local climate.
What preparations are needed before installing new wood windows? Contact local service providers to assess existing window openings, ensure proper measurements, and determine any necessary structural modifications.
How do local contractors ensure proper insulation and sealing around wood windows? They typically use high-quality weatherstripping, sealants, and insulation techniques to improve energy efficiency and prevent drafts.
What maintenance is required for wood windows after installation? Local pros can advise on regular painting, staining, and sealing to protect the wood and extend the lifespan of the windows.
